View of the green and houses outside the Cathedral in Wells, Somerset, England, UK
This image is Exclusive to Alamy
Size: 4912px × 3264px
Location: Wells, Somerset, England, UK
Photo credit: © ICP /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: ancient, britain, british, center, centre, england, english, green, greens, historic, historical, houses, open, park, somerset, space, town, uk, wells